So today my car started up fine and i went up to the top of a mountain to meet some friends (paved road). Well when i tried starting my car up there it started barely got above 1000RPM then went way down and died. Did this 2 more times till i added a bit of gas as it started then it idled fine. I drove it home and while driving home my Check engine light came on, so i pulled over then it turned off so i went to my buddys house who always works on my car with me and theres a rapid clicking noise above my intake manifold. So we turned the car off and started and it did the same thing and died. I don't know whats going on we think its an injector going out. Please help.
 
adjust the BISS screw and try to check the BOV for any leakage it sound like the idle valve has gone bad

good luck

Ok thanks. Im taking it to get it scanned today. How hard would it be to replace an idle valve on my own? I go to a place with just about any tool to my disposal and instructors to help.
 
So we tested my car. Nothing really came up except for the coolant sensor had an error but is fine now. So we got a hypothesis that it was the idle air controller, so we unplugged it then started the car and it ran the same and plugged it back in while the car was running and nothing changed. So we came to a conclusion that this might be the problem. Any other possibilities???
 
We installed a new ISC motor (which was bad) and my car was having rough idles so we gave it some gas then it started idleing correctly. Though we wanted higher RPM to see if it would stay and so i put it up to about 4.5k RPM and then the idle returned to about 600. On cold starts with the new ISC motor still has very low idles and sometimes dies when i come to a stop. Could this be caused by putting the ISC motor gasket on wrong or is something else wrong?
 
Well.... I am stumped. Ive put a new ECU in and same problem, new ISC (as said above), changed out spark plugs (old ones not good for turbo cars), and disconnected my amp to my subwoofer and im still having this problem though its gotten worse. If i could get a diagram that shows exactly where the BISS screw is that would be great. Though one question, could the throttle cable loosen if i push push the gas pedal down far repetitively? I had to do that when going up the mountain. Also could i get a diagram where the idle valve would be? I'm currently thinking my ignition coils might be bad though if thats not the case this information would be great. Thanks.
 
Yes, there are no boost leaks. Although we adjusted the screw and it idles at 950rpm when almost all of the way warmed up. Close to normal when i first got the car. We are going to wait till tomorrow morning to see if it goes to the 1500 RPM it did on a cold start. But atleast now when the idle drops it doesnt plummet and die. Thanks for the link.
